Annie Perry Obituary

Annie Jewel Koon Perry, age 95, went to her heavenly family on October 23, 2025. Annie, the daughter of Laura Lambert Koon and John Calvin Koon was born December 1,1929, in a snowstorm.

Her early years were in a remote cabin in East Texas under what is now Toledo Bend Reservoir. She later moved with her mother to Port Arthur, where she finished high school. Annie began a career in bookkeeping and moved to Orange TX, where she met her husband, Donald Perry. Annie was a gifted painter, often painting birds and other wildlife - on canvas and later on china. Annie and Don later moved to Abilene, TX to be closer to family. Donald died in 2004, and a few years later Annie moved to the Austin area, then Beaumont and Spring - again to be closer to family. Wherever she lived, Annie always made friends easily, frequently teaching others how to paint.

Annie is survived by a brother Lt. Commander (Ret) Charles Taylor, daughter Charlotte Ann Rumsey; son Donald Keith Perry (Sandy), grandchildren John Rumsey (Gail), Kathryn Perry, and Susan Brokhin (Paul); great-grandchildren Hannah Bethea (Jakob), Kara Rumsey, Maxwell, Olivia and Benji Brokhin, nephews, nieces and other extended family.
